What affects the price

Legal fees in auto accident cases usually depend on the complexity of your claim. Factors that influence the final cost include the extent of your medical bills, the number of parties involved, and whether the case requires a lengthy trial or settles early during negotiations. Most firms operate on a contingency basis, meaning they take a percentage of the settlement rather than upfront hourly billing. While percentages typically range from 33% to 40% depending on the stage of litigation, every situation is unique.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

What evidence helps an accident case in Pembroke Pines?

Essential evidence for your accident case in Pembroke Pines includes the police report, accident scene photos, witness contact details, and comprehensive medical records documenting all injuries. Thorough documentation is vital for a strong claim.
